It comes with a glass lid, silicone hot … WebJun 12, 2024 · Pans with non-stick coatings and metal handles are typically heat-resistant up to 400°F (200°C). If they have silicone or plastic handles, that temperature is reduced to 350°F (180°C). Copper pans lined with tin are not oven-safe, especially at high heat, because tin melts at 450°F (230°C).
